Transaction 3ecd55ffd76393478037ea04313ea715010e64a5005e52f15e87e992df4b6265

1 Input
2 Outputs
  • 3ecd55ffd76393478037ea04313ea715010e64a5005e52f15e87e992df4b6265:0
  • value  14496678
    address  bc1q84h4yurxt4zru7fk6zf9pc6rfljf3rrpxqd9lr
  • 3ecd55ffd76393478037ea04313ea715010e64a5005e52f15e87e992df4b6265:1
  • value  376761100
    address  3AYyxDyQWyicfQ3KbCvhyc48hshddHT6cu